Online dating websites offer the easier and quicker way for single guys to meet women. The use of online personal ads to get the audience you desire is quite different that picking up a girl in the real life situations. When you meet her at a bar, party or disco it might be difficult for you to approach her, you may feel embarrassed, but with online dating, it is easier and less stressful.

Therefore, you have made up your mind to put a personal ad, but you are getting none or few responses to your request and no girl is approaching you. Remember that you have to attract women with your online ad. These days very sophisticated personal ads are appearing in top quality dating sites.

In today's world of online dating personal ads, have to be witty, informative, and hopefully effective. If you want to get the best personal ad, you must to present the right image, get people to interact you by being friendly and chatting every day. You should try in every single way possible to prove and show that you are as you have said, including your own personality and characteristics. Writing a personal ad is like writing a love letter, a poem dedicated to your future partner.

For to increase your success in online dating you have to make your personal ad to be the best. Here are some tips that might help you.

- first and the most important is that you must complete your personal profile fully, to be informative, complete, to make the woman interested

- run spell-check - a profile full of mistakes shows that you are a sloppy, careless type

- add a photograph; ensure that the photo is bright, clear and recent; a perfect picture with the right clothing and a smiled face will have a big effect recording to the visitors of your personal ad; many people don't add a profile photo because they think that they aren't photogenic; but this is a wrong idea because the profiles that haven't a photo is much less viewed like the other

- be yourself, be sincere and say what you like and looking for; be honest, if you are looking just for a casual date because you already have a wife, say it, don't imply that you are looking for marriage just to get more details, because this is a waste of time for everyone

- avoid major disclosures - you don't have to tell everything about yourself in the first paragraph, this will not be interesting anymore

- splatter your profile with humor, drama, funky metaphors, they will draw instant attention and interested

- don't be aggressive or rude in your personal ad, because this will show that you are not friendly and open for new friends

- communicate - it is important to communicate if you want to make friends and to know better the possible partners

- keep your profile positive and update, so don't use words like ''desperate'' , hurry to meet someone

- don't use swear words because are generally offensive and turn people off

- list all the things you like can be a handful; choose one good example and talk about why you like it

- don't make list of your accomplishments; avoid using personals adjectives like: I'm a spontaneous, creative, honest person

- you can include the things that make up your good points like the fact that you like kids, or you are told that you are funny

- ask questions to them to answer via email

- also try to response at people messages in a reasonable amount of time, not after a month

- be positive , show that you love life and know how to live it

- be patient; it is true that it takes a time until you meet somebody and get to know her better, but it works

Thu, 09 Feb 2012 03:31:41 GMT Sony abandons PlayStation Vita UMD Passport plan in North America (Digital Trends)
Digital Trends - As reported by Kotaku earlier today, Sony is ditching plans to allow new Vita owners to download PSP titles that they currently own on UMD disc. Sony rolled out this program in Japan at launch during December 2011 and all Japanese owners can register their UMD titles on the Vita by paying a fee based on the value of the game, thus Japanese owners can avoid having to repurchase the titles at full cost on the PlayStation Vita digital download store. New PlayStation Vita owners in North America on February 22 will have to keep the PSP in order to access old titles or repurchase older games at full price to utilize the software on the newer handheld system.

Wed, 08 Feb 2012 23:21:28 GMT Apple's patent plea: Stop Samsung and Motorola from holding us hostage (Digital Trends)
Digital Trends - The world of patent licensing often seems like a maze of twisty little passages, all alike, but every so often the industry stumbles into a new tunnel — or, at least, one that seems new at first glance. Such is the case with Apple, which has asked the European Telecommunications Standards Institute (ETSI) to establish a set of basic principles governing so-called fair, reasonable, and non-discriminatory (FRAND) licensing of patented technologies included in wireless communications standards. That sentence may make many consumers’ eyes glaze over, but it boils down to this: Apple wants rules saying that if a company contributes their technology to a standard, they don’t get to use that technology to beat up competitors who use that standard.
